    Welcome to the Hot Topics Podcast from NB Medical with Dr Neal Tucker.

    Merry Christmas everyone! This is a special edition on empathy in general practice. Does it matter and what does the research tell us? Can not being a grinch in surgery make a difference to our patients and ourselves?

    We are joined by NB colleague Dr Andy Ward, who is also Associate Professor of Medical Education and an Honorary Senior Academic General Practitioner at the Stoneygate Centre for Empathic Healthcare at the University of Leicester, who is going to get us through the data and explain why empathy might help get us through the festive period in practice too.

    Welcome to the Hot Topics podcast from NB Medical with Dr Neal Tucker.

    In this episode we have three new and interesting research papers to look at. First, new data on the effects of social media use and cognitive development in younger adolescents. Is it really a problem? Second, can a simple urine sample be as accurate as a smear test for identifying cervical HPV, and what do women feel about this? Finally, if you're struggling to sleep could Tai chi be better than CBT for insomnia?

    Welcome back to the Hot Topics podcast from NB Medical with Dr Neal Tucker. In this episode, we look at three new pieces of research and have a special interview in conjunction with Prostate Cancer UK.

    First, do antidepressants have physiological side effects? How do they compare to each other, and how does this influence what we prescribe to whom?

    Second, exercise is a key treatment for knee osteoarthritis, but which type is best? What should we recommend to our patients?

    Third, how has PSA testing changed over the past two decades? Is there variation in testing in high-risk groups? Discussing this further, we are joined by Dr Bunmi Olajide, a GP with a special interest in cancer, and Kevin Howell, Black Health Equity Engagement manager for Prostate Cancer UK.
